My second class with Kaita (apologies if I have mis-spelled)and this time was foods which I normally would not normally select to eat. Well, my tastebuds have been awakened to delicious eggplant with miso glaze, teriyaki tofu, chicken curry, and extra delicious okonomiyaki with pork belly. Kaita is meticulous with his preparation and presentation, and similarly, class work spaces are well organised with all ingredients, recipes, bowls and other implements necessary. Looking forward to my next Japanese cooking class, Hopefully Street Food or Ramen and Gyoza. Rating 10/10
